Netflix Hit ‘Squid Game’ Spurs Search for Next Korean Stock Star - Yahoo Finance

(Bloomberg) -- From boy band BTS to the addictive “Baby Shark” songs and now survival drama Squid Game, Korean entertainment has become hugely popular with consumers and stock investors alike, prompting some chatter about where the next hits will come from.

Squid Game, the country’s latest sensation topping Netflix Inc. charts around the world, has also sparked some big share-price gains. Bucket Studio Co., which holds a stake in the agency representing the show’s lead actor, has more than doubled this month. ShowBox Corp., whose predecessor had invested in Siren Pictures, the show’s privately-owned production firm, has climbed 55%.

Global streaming services are stepping up their investment in Korean content, with Netflix boosting its planned spending on the country’s movies and TV shows to $500 million this year. Still, like winning stocks, hit content can be hard to foretell.

“Any company can produce a hit,” said Lee Kihoon, an analyst at Hana Financial Investment Co. who has buy ratings on Studio Dragon Corp., CJ ENM Co. and Jcontentree Corp. “We cannot tell who will produce the next ‘Squid Game’ because anyone can make it,” he said.

Still, Studio Dragon is a “must-buy” for investors who want to make bets in the Korean entertainment space given its sizable $2.2 billion market valuation in a field with many small players, Lee said. The producer of “Hometown Cha-Cha-Cha,” another currently high-rated Netflix show, Studio Dragon is a subsidiary of Korean movie giant CJ ENM.

In contrast, Oh Taewan, an analyst at Korea Investment & Securities Co., likes smaller names that don’t have long-term partnerships with Netflix, giving them more flexibility. One he believes may have growth potential is Astory Co., the firm behind the Netflix period zombie thriller series “Kingdom.”

Oscar Winner

For analyst Douglas Kim, shares of Pan Entertainment Co. and Barunson Entertainment & Arts Corp. could outperform on growing demand for Korean content. Barunson, the producer of Oscar-winning movie “Parasite,” jumped more than 30% in February 2020, the month the film won the award, though it has since wiped out all of that gain.

“Over the next 2-3 years, there is a strong probability that other Korean dramas and movies on the Netflix or Disney OTT platforms could become very popular as well,” Kim wrote in a recent note on Smartkarma.

Box Office: ‘Venom’ Sequel Aims for $50 Million-Plus Opening Weekend - Variety

Following a quiet stretch at the domestic box office, Sony’s comic book sequel “Venom: Let There Be Carnage” looks to make some noise. The film opens in theaters on Friday after five delays, something of a pandemic-record.

Directed by Andy Serkis and starring Tom Hardy as an otherworldly lethal protector, the superhero movie is estimated to collect at least $50 million in its opening weekend. But, given the unpredictable moviegoing landscape, that figure comes with a symbiote-sized asterisk. Some industry experts have indicated that pent-up anticipation could propel inaugural ticket sales for “Venom: Let There Be Carnage” as high as $65 million. After all, theaters have been without a buzzy new release since Disney’s “Shang-Chi and the Legend of the Ten Rings” opened on the big screen nearly a month ago. That should mean the box office is primed for a hit. Sony, however, is tempering expectations, knowing that we’re still living through a generational public heath crisis. The studio behind the follow-up film is projecting a debut closer to $40 million.

The “Venom” sequel cost $110 million to produce, not including hefty promotional fees. The PG-13 film appeals mostly to male audiences, which could work in its favor. As the film exhibition industry attempts to recover from the pandemic, younger men have fueled box office returns for Marvel’s “Black Widow” and “Shang-Chi,” Universal’s “Fast and Furious” installment “F9″ and the Ryan Reynolds sci-fi comedy “Free Guy.” That’s not to say every movie geared toward boys has been a hit. There have been several duds, like the Warner Bros. superhero adaptation “The Suicide Squad” and Paramount’s “G.I. Joe” entry “Snake Eyes.”

A potential benefit is that “Venom: Let There be Carnage” is playing only in theaters, a factor that helped sustain revenues for exclusive big screen offerings like “Free Guy” and “Shang-Chi.” More often than not, pandemic-era movies that landed day-and-date on streaming platforms — such as “Disney’s “Jungle Cruise” and Warner Bros.’ “Space Jam: A New Legacy,” have suffered steep declines in the weeks following its opening in theaters.

There’s one thing that “Venom 2” may not need in order to entice audiences, and that’s positive reviews. Critics panned the first “Venom” (it has a 30% on Rotten Tomatoes), which did little to deter comic book enthusiasts. The 2018 film became an unexpected box office success, grossing $80 million in its debut and ending its theatrical run with $213 million in North America and $856 million worldwide. It also inspired Sony to greenlight even more superhero properties, Jared Leto’s “Morbius” among them, inspired by its arsenal of Marvel characters.

“Venom: Let There be Carnage” will easily top the domestic box office, but it won’t be the only new movie to open nationwide. Two newcomers — the animated comedy “The Addams Family 2” and “The Many Saints of Newark,” a prequel story set in “The Sopranos” universe — will compete for second place, with the former expected to pull ahead.

“The Many Saints of Newark,” playing in 3,180 venues, looks to be the latest Warner Bros. movie to debut to $10 million or less while it opens simultaneously on HBO Max. The studio’s executives have maintained that streaming hasn’t cannibalized ticket sales, saying that movies striking out at the box office have also been failing to draw a big audience on HBO Max. “The Many Saints of Newark” isn’t on track to have a big turnout in theaters, but it could prove the exception to the HBO Max effect. “Sopranos” fans have been trained to catch up the happenings of the all-powerful mobsters from the comfort of their couch, and longtime devotees to the HBO series could prefer to watch the latest addition at home.

“The Many Saints of Newark” follows the teenage years of Tony Soprano (portrayed by Michael Gandolfini, son of the late “Sopranos” star James Gandolfini) and company as rival gangsters begin to challenge the crime family’s hold over the city. David Chase, who created “The Sopranos,” co-wrote the script with Lawrence Konner.

Targeting a very different kind of family audience, the PG-rated “The Addams Family 2” is projected to make $15 million to $17 million from 3,700 theaters in its first weekend in theaters. That would be a much smaller start than its predecessor, 2019’s “The Addams Family,” which amassed $30 million in its opening. However, the sequel will be available on premium video-on-demand platforms on the same day as its theatrical debut, which will cut into ticket sales. Unlike the HBO Max release plan, in which subscribers can watch new movies at no extra cost, patrons will have to pay $19.99 to rent “The Addams Family 2” and witness the adventures of the morbid Morticia and Gomez and their kooky kin. Oscar Isaac, Charlize Theron and Chloe Grace Moretz round out the voice cast.

TWICE are photo-ready in new teaser for ‘The Feels’ music video - NME

TWICE have released a new teaser of the music video for their forthcoming single ‘The Feels’.

On September 29, the nine-member act shared the second music video teaser for their new song ‘The Feels’, which arrives on Friday (October 1). The forthcoming track will be TWICE’s first official English-language single.

In the new visual, the members of TWICE have fun taking playful photos with each other at a photo booth while dressed up for the prom, in line with the theme established in the first teaser.

“Cause I can feel a real connection / A supernatural attraction / I got the feels for you, yeah, yeah, yeah, yeah,” sing TWICE in the brief snippet of the upcoming song.

In the first teasear, released on September 27, the girl group receive a mysterious envelope from under their door. The camera pans over the members as they pass the envelope to one another before finally landing on rapper Chaeyoung, who opens it to reveal an invitation. “You are cordially invited to ‘The Feels’ PROM,” reads the enclosed card.

The clip cuts to a montage of TWICE getting ready for the event, soundtracked by a snippet of the new song. “Boy I, boy I, boy I know, I know you’ve got the feels / Boy I, boy I, boy I know (uh!) / I’m so curious,” they sing over a funky bassline.

Last week, JYP Entertainment had shared that the girl group would be making their debut appearance on The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on on October 1, shortly after the release of ‘The Feels’. It will also be the first time TWICE will be performing on the American late-night talk show.

Additionally, the the group will also be appearing on American TV network ABC’s GMA3: What You Need To Know on October 6. According to KoreaJoongAngDaily, TWICE will be performing ‘The Feels’ and participating in an interview during the appearance.

In 2020, the girl group had released English-versions of their singles ‘More & More’ and ‘I Can’t Stop Me’. They also dropped their first original English track ‘What You Waiting For’ as a B-side on their 2019 Japanese-language album ‘&Twice’. However, ‘The Feels’ will be their first official English single.

SHINee's Key releases 'Bad Love' solo EP, music video - UPI News

Sept. 27 (UPI) -- South Korean singer and rapper Key is back with a new music video.

The 30-year-old K-pop star, a member of the boy band SHINee, released the solo EP Bad Love and a music video for the title track of the same name on Monday.

The "Bad Love" video shows Key perform on stage and travel through space in an UFO that explodes.

Bad Love also features the songs "Yellow Tape," "Hate That..." featuring Taeyeon, "Helium," "Saturday Night" and "Eighteen (End of My World)."

The EP is Key's first solo Korean EP. He released his debut solo album, Face, in November 2018, and the Japanese EP Hologram the next month.

Key discussed the making of Bad Love in an interview with NME published Monday.

"I finally became 'me.' I have a chance to show the audience that this is me. This album is the album-version of Key."

Key came to fame with SHINee, which also consists of Onew, Minho and Taemin. The group released its seventh studio album, Don't Call Me, in February.

“Hometown Cha-Cha-Cha” Becomes No. 1 Buzzworthy Drama Of The Week + Cast Continues To Reign Over Actor Ranking - soompi

Good Data Corporation has released its weekly rankings of the most buzzworthy dramas and cast members!

This week, tvN’s “Hometown Cha-Cha-Cha” topped Good Data Corporation’s list of the dramas that generated the most buzz. The company determines each week’s rankings by collecting data from news articles, blog posts, online communities, videos, and social media about dramas that are either currently airing or set to air soon.

Not only was “Hometown Cha-Cha-Cha” the No. 1 buzzworthy drama this week, but the drama’s stars continued to dominate the actor rankings. Kim Seon Ho and Shin Min Ah defended their spots at No. 1 and No. 2 respectively for the fifth consecutive week, and their co-star Lee Sang Yi also ranked No. 8 on the actor list.

SBS’s “One the Woman” came in at No. 2 on the list for buzzworthy dramas with Honey Lee taking the No. 3 position among actors. Lee Sang Yoon from the show rounded out the list at No. 10. MBC’s “The Veil” followed closely behind at No. 3 with Namgoong Min at No. 4 for the actor rankings.

tvN’s “Yumi’s Cells” continued to maintain its position as the No. 4 most buzzworthy drama, and the drama’s star Kim Go Eun placed No. 5 on the actor rankings while Ahn Bo Hyun rose an impressive 12 slots to come in at No. 6.

JTBC’s “Lost” rose two spots on the list to rank as the No. 5 most buzzworthy drama while Ryu Jun Yeol from the show became the No. 9 most buzzworthy actor for this week. Newly premiered dramas also joined the list for buzzworthy dramas with KBS2’s “Young Lady and Gentleman” at No. 8, KBS2’s “Dali and Cocky Prince” at No. 9, and tvN’s “Hometown” at No. 10.

Seventeen performs in 'Rush of Love' concept trailer for 'Attacca' - UPI News

Sept. 28 (UPI) -- South Korean boy band Seventeen is gearing up to release its new EP.

The K-pop group shared a concept trailer for its mini album Attacca on Tuesday.

The trailer, titled "Rush of Love," shows the members of Seventeen creating and performing. The music features electric guitar riffs.

Seventeen shared a release schedule for Attacca on Sunday. The group will release official photos for the EP on Oct. 4, 6 and 10, followed by a track list Oct. 14 and a highlight medley Oct. 18.

Seventeen will release music video teasers for the title track Oct. 19 and 20. The group will release Attacca and the full music video Oct. 22.

Seventeen confirmed plans for the EP and announced the album's title Thursday.

Attacca will be Seventeen's first EP since Your Choice, released in June.

Seventeen consists of S.Coups, Jeonghan, Joshua, Jun, Hoshi, Wonwoo, Woozi, DK, Mingyu, The8, Seungkwan, Vernon and Dino. The group made its debut in 2015.

Squid Game: How Much Is 45.6 Billion Won In US & UK? - Screen Rant

In Squid Game, the grand prize for winning the game is a whopping 45.6 billion Korean won – but just how much money is that? In the same vein as Alice in Borderland, The Hunger Games, and James Wan’s Saw movies, Squid Game pits ordinary people against each other in a series of death games. But apart from staying alive, the prize for winning Squid Game involves more than enough money for its desperate players to start anew.

Indeed, the 45.6 billion won grand prize is Squid Game’s proverbial dangling carrot. It’s there to motivate and extract the maximum effort from all of Squid Game’s 456 players, every single one of which is an extremely desperate and heavily indebted individual. In Squid Game episode 2, it’s revealed that the death of each player contributes 100,000,000 won to the massive piggy bank displayed above the player’s dorm room. As players die one by one, more and more money is funneled into this piggy bank, and the prize gets closer and closer to the promised 45.6 billion won. And finally, during the ending of Squid Game, this amount is reached when Seong Gi-hun (Lee Jung-jae) becomes the sole survivor.

45.6 billion Korean won is currently worth around $38.6 million or £28.2 million. That’s more than enough for Gi-hun to pay off his debts and get custody of his daughter, for Kang Sae-byok (Jung Ho-yeon) to extract her family from North Korea and live a nice life in Seoul, or for Cho Sang-woo (Park Hae-soo) to give back what he stole and avoid going to prison. Although 45.6 billion isn’t nearly enough for a person to be considered a billionaire on U.S. soil, $38.6 million is still a large sum of money, especially taking into account that the average American citizen will earn approximately $3 million in their lifetime, for example.

Moreover, the number 456 is a recurring theme throughout the survival drama series. In Squid Game episode 1, Gi-hun earned 4,560,000 won after betting on horses during his daughter’s birthday. And as the last player chosen for Squid Game, Seong Gi-hun is also known as Player 456. This is important because Squid Game isn’t just about money, as it deeply explores themes of morality and wealth inequality.

Indeed, 45.6 billion Korean won is not just the grand prize – it also represents every single one of the players in Squid Game’s cast of characters. Moreover, the fact that the people behind Squid Game can give away 45.6 billion won, while financing the island’s day-to-day operations, is also telling of just how rich and powerful the VIPs behind the games truly are.

NCT 127 makes top three on Billboard 200 with 'Sticker' - Korea JoongAng Daily

NCT 127 [SM ENTETAINMENT]

NCT 127 [SM ENTETAINMENT]

 
Boy band NCT 127's new album “Sticker” made it to the third slot on Billboard’s album chart, according to the U.S. music chart Sunday. 
 
The band’s third-place ranking on the Billboard 200 for its third full-length album is the highest the band has ever climbed on this particular chart.  
NCT 127 is now the fourth Korean artist to have made it into the top three on the chart, following the footsteps of BTS, SuperM and Blackpink.
 
"Sticker" is the fourth album the band has put on the same chart, since it first entered the scene with its first full-length album titled “NCT #127 Regular-Irregular” in 2018 in 86th place. Then it continued to climb up the chart by putting its fourth EP “NCT #127 We Are Superhuman” in 11th place in 2019, and its second regular album “NCT #127 Neo Zone” made it to fifth place last year.

SHINee’s Key unveils retro-inspired music video for ‘Bad Love’ - NME

SHINee member Key has made his long-awaited solo comeback with the new single ‘Bad Love’.

In the stunning new visual for the ’80s-inspired synthpop track, Key pays homage to retrofuturism through its fashion and colourful sets. In between shots of the high-energy choreography, the singer is seen travelling through space in a UFO, which explodes dramatically at the end.

Don’t need that kind of love, called love (Run away further, it’s bad love) / I’m sick of this bad love / Don’t need that kind of love, called love (Curse more and harder to bad love) / There isn’t a piece of you in me,” he declares in the chorus.

‘Bad Love’ is the title track of Key’s new solo mini-album of the same name. The six-track record features his August single ‘Hate That…’, which featured vocals from SM Entertainment labelmate Girls’ Generation’s Taeyeon.

‘Bad Love’ marks the SHINee member’s first solo project in nearly three years, since his 2019 project ‘I Wanna Be’. That release was a repackaged version of his 2018 debut solo studio album ‘Face’, and featured collaborations with SISTAR‘s Soyou, (G)I-DLE‘s Soyeon and South Korean singer Crush.

Earlier this year, SHINee made their long-awaited return with the album ‘Don’t Call Me’. The group later released a repackaged edition of the album titled ‘Atlantis’, which featured three new tracks.

In a four-star reviewNME’s Puah Ziwei, said that ‘Atlantis’ showed that “the Princes of K-pop add a final coat of lacquer to ‘Don’t Call Me’ with three exceptional new tunes that give it that much-needed sheen of perfection”.

BTS: Jungkook was worried he'd mess up My Universe, Chris Martin doubles up as cheerleader. Watch - Hindustan Times

BTS member Jungkook and Coldplay's Chris Martin in Coldplay X BTS Inside My Universe Documentary. 
BTS member Jungkook and Coldplay's Chris Martin in Coldplay X BTS Inside My Universe Documentary. 

BTS: Jungkook was worried he'd mess up My Universe, Chris Martin doubles up as cheerleader. Watch

BTS released a documentary showcasing the making of their and Coldplay's recently released track My Universe. The video revealed Chris Martin travelled to South Korea for two days to record the song.

On Sunday, BTS released a documentary titled ‘Coldplay X BTS Inside My Universe Documentary’ which gave a closer look at how their recently released song My Universe was made. The video, shared on the K-pop group's YouTube channel Bangtan TV, revealed Coldplay's lead singer Chris Martin was approached by BTS about 18 months before the song was recorded. 

“About 18 months ago, I got a message from somebody. They said BTS want to do a song with you. I said, ‘How? How would that work?' I didn’t understand how that could be possible,” Chris said at the start. He revealed the title, My Universe, was something his friend once said and he thought it was a ‘cool’ title for a song and he then penned the track. 

Chris travelled to South Korea for two days, bearing gifts for the BTS members, and recorded the song with them. While RM, Jin, Suga, J-Hope, Jimin, V and Jungkook were in awe of the singer, they were also excited to record the song. 

“This song is all about us creating something together. That's why Chris came here in person and recorded with us as well. I really loved the theme 'not alone but together',” V said. J-Hope added, “It could have been done remotely but we could add more sincerity to the song this way.” 

As they each took turns to record their individual parts for the song, Chris doubled up as a cheerleader and encouraged them. When Jungkook was set to head into the recording studio, he admitted he was scared he might mess the song up. “It feels like when I first debuted. Chris Martin will be directing my performance and I'm worried I'll mess up,” he said. However, Chris was impressed with him. “Please tell JK he's so impressive,” he requested the translator. 

Speaking about the lyrics of the song, BTS leader RM said that Chris told him the song is very personal to him as he was frustrated over not being able to perform live in concerts. “I thought about how to make this relevant to BTS. Since the lyrics go, 'You are my universe,' this song should definitely be dedicated to ARMY. I wrote the lyrics while picturing the day we reunited with ARMY,” RM said. 

Chris added, “I think it's very special to me that the most popular artist in the world speaks Korean and is like a group of brothers, not from the West, and it just feels very hopeful to me in terms of thinking of the world as one family. Then of course, when you see how they are as people and their songs, it's really a message of togetherness and finding, being yourself, all the stuff I agree with.” 

Also read: My Universe song: BTS and Coldplay sing about love in their highly-anticipated track

BTS and Coldplay released the song on Friday. Ahead of the song's release, the members of both groups met in New York and posed for a picture. It was then revealed that BTS had gifted Coldplay with modernised hanboks. Later, Jin revealed he received a guitar from Chris. Coldplay and BTS debuted the song at Global Citizen Live, which took place this weekend.

ITZY Talks About Their New Concept & Recommended Song From "CRAZY IN LOVE" - hellokpop

ITZY is back with an album to remember!

JYP Entertainment’s prized female quintet ITZY has recently released their first full-length album CRAZY IN LOVE.

Before dropping their highly-awaited album on September 24 at 1 PM KST, the girls first participated in an interview with media outlets where they shared their excitement about their music release.

ITZY’s charismatic leader Yeji said, “Since it’s a full album that many fans have been waiting for, I prepared the album with even more joy. It was especially nice to be able to listen to more songs to the fans. Also, we filmed the music video for the b-side song for the first time. I hope you will like it a lot. As it is an album that all the members put all their heart into preparing, I have high expectations for this activity as well.”

The girls also talked about their new concept. “It seems different for ITZY to sing about the feeling of loving someone. In particular, the feeling of love is expressed with ‘LOCO,’ another word for ‘Crazy.’ It has a new feeling musically, so I hope you will listen carefully to how it has changed,” said Lia.

For Yuna, she said fans can see another side of them through their comeback. “Until now, we dealt with themes revolving around ‘me,’ or ‘for myself.’ With this new album, we’ll show what it’s like to be so caught up in love that you don’t know what to do with yourself. It captures all the ups and downs that come with being attracted to someone. I think can come across as endearing,” she said.

CRAZY IN LOVE contains 16 songs bannered by the title track “LOCO.” When asked what song they would like to recommend to fans, Yeji chose the feel-good song “Chillin Chillin.” Lia and Chaeryong picked “LOVE is” because it is emotional and moving. Moreover, Ryujin recommended “Gas Me Up” while Yuna suggested “Sooo LUCKY.”

Global Citizen Live: Coldplay & BTS share new song 'My Universe' with a performance; Watch - Republic World

Fans around the world have been very excited ever since the famous K-pop boy band BTS collaborated with Coldplay. The collab named My Universe was dropped by the famous bands on Friday. However, Coldplay took My Universe to the next level as they performed the new song on Global Citizen Live.

Coldplay BTS performance at Global citizen Live

Coldplay-BTS new song My Universe took centre stage as the British band decided to surprise fans with a special performance. The band took the stage in New York to perform the song in front of the live audience. Making things special, the band performed while their collaborators, BTS, were shown behind them on the big screen.

The performance reached its peak when Coldplay’s lead singer stopped mid-song for the rap segment. Chris Martin said that he couldn’t perform the portion and turned back and watched the hologram of BTS along with the fans while the song played. The fans were fully behind the performance and even chanted the two bands’ names by the performance’s end. Meanwhile, a pre-recorded performance by BTS was also played in Paris for the grand charity event.

BTS performance at Global Citizen Live

BTS didn’t miss out on the Global Citizen Live event as the K-pop band kicked off the broadcast of the event with a special performance. The band joined in on the event as they performed from Seoul. The band their hit song Permission to Dance as they welcomed masked backup dancers to share the stage. This was the band’s big performance after they rocked the UN headquarters last week with a powerful speech.

Global Citizen Festival 2021

Global Citizen Festival is termed to be one of the biggest-ever international charity events initiated by an organization founded in 2008 named Global Citizen that aims to eradicate extreme poverty in the world by 2030. The music festival, dubbed “Global Citizen Live,” is part of Global Citizen’s Recovery Plan for the world, a year-long campaign to help end COVID-19 to help kickstart an equitable global recovery. While Priyanka Chopra and Denis Brogniart hosted the show, numerous artists performed at the event held in New York, Paris, Los Angeles, London, Lagos, Rio de Janeiro, Mumbai, and Sydney. Coldplay, Billie Eilish, Camila Cabello, Jennifer Lopez, Ed Sheeran, Elton John, Black Eyed Peas, Doja Cat, Måneskin, Stevie Wonder, Adam Lambert, Chloe x Halle, Demi Lovato, H.E.R., Migos, ONEREPUBLIC and Amit Trivedi are a few of the 60 artists involved in the event.
